Arraycopy method does not allocate memory space for target array. target array must have already been created with its memory space allocated. example: system. arraycopy(sourcearray, 0, targetarray, 0, source. length); //differences between passing values of variables of primitive data types and pass arrays.for an argument of a primitive type, the argument’s value is passed.argument of an array type, the value of the argument is a reference to an array; the reference value is passed to the method. or simply pass by sharing. thus, if you change the array in the method, you will see the change outside the method. createarraymethod can generates an array of 100 random lowercase letters
